Services like coffee and meeting rooms often lose money unless priced with full cost awareness, including labor and overhead. This raises a crucial question: how do you price these services fairly and make a profit? They’re usually sold at break-even or even at a loss, yet operators must provide them to stay competitive.

While they may have questions about what’s included, such as privacy concerns regarding Wi-Fi networks, they generally understand why there’s typically a premium for flex space. Traditionally, we analyze space cost on a per-square-foot basis, but flex space is priced per seat, reflecting its unique nature.

A fundless sponsor (also known as an independent sponsor) is someone who sources, negotiates and structures a business acquisition without having pre-committed capital from investors.
